Channel Sales Representative

Are you a high-energy Sales Professional with strong sales skills, business acumen, and solid technical aptitude? If this describes you, consider joining our Channel Sales team at Trimble, a leader in the construction software industry. What You Will Do Establish and monitor key performance metrics and indicators (KPIs) to evaluate the progress and success of sales initiatives. Develop and implement effective sales strategies to drive growth and increase market share in the Americas region. Take quick and effective measures to resolve problems or obstacles that may arise in the sales process, ensuring that goals are met or exceeded. Possess knowledge of the AECO market, including familiarity with competing solutions and the channel partner market in the focus region (USA, Canada). Possess mastery and lead the internal sales forecasting process. Lead the Indirect Sales process and quarterly management of the Channel Partner portfolio. Work together with the regional Sales Leader on the strategic channel and distribution plan. What You Should Bring Prior experience in managing sales channels, including distributors, resellers, or channel partners, is essential. Prior experience in developing sales strategies, key account management, contract negotiation, and customer service. Completed degree in Engineering, Architecture, IT, Business Administration, Marketing, Sales Management, or related fields. Ability to travel when needed. About Our Division AECO Trimble is developing technology, software, and services that drive the digital transformation of construction with solutions that span the entire architecture, engineering, and construction (AEC) industry. Empowering teams across the construction lifecycle, Trimble's innovative approach improves coordination and collaboration between stakeholders, teams, phases, and processes. Trimble's Connected Construction strategy gives users control of their operations with best-in-class solutions and a common data environment. By automating work and transforming workflows, Trimble is enabling construction professionals to improve productivity, quality, transparency, safety, sustainability, and deliver each project with confidence.
